枳苓六妙口服液对疲劳雄性大鼠血睾酮及相关激素的影响

摘    要:目的:观察枳苓六妙口服液对疲劳雄性大鼠作用。方法:采用高(360 mg·kg~(-1))、中(118.3 mg·kg~(-1))、低(59.2mg·kg~(-1))不同剂量枳苓六妙口服液给正常wistar雄性大鼠连续灌胃6周,在给药2周、4周、6周后三个时间段,测定其力竭游泳时间和负重运动后雄性大鼠睾酮(T)、皮质酮(C)、促卵泡生成素(FSH)、促黄体生成素(LH)、雌二醇(E_2)和促肾上腺皮质激素(ACTH)的浓度。结果:与对照组比较,枳苓六妙口服液高、中剂量组在3周后均能明显延长雄性大鼠负重游泳时间(P〈0.05或0.01);6周后,各组均能明显提高雄性大鼠血T浓度和LH浓度(P〈0.05);高、中剂量组均能显著降低血中C水平(P〈0.05);6周后,高剂量组能提高雄性大鼠FSH的浓度,差异有统计学意义(P〈0.05);各剂量组对ACTH和E_2没有明显影响(P〉0.05)。结论:枳苓六妙口服液中、高剂量组具有显著的抗疲劳作用,血清睾酮水平降低可能是疲劳发病机制的重要环节。

Influence of Zhiling Liumiao Oral Solutions on Testosterone and Correlated Hormones in Fatigue Male Rats

Abstract:Objective : To research the influence of Zhiling Liumiao oral solutions on testosterone and correlated hormone in fatigue male rats. Method: Zhiling Liumiao oral solutions were administered for 6 weeks in the experimental groups at low (59.2 mg · kg-! ) , medium (118.3 mg · kg-1) and high (360 mg · kg-1) dosage, respectively. The influence of Zhiling Liumiao oral solutions on testosterone and correlated hormones was studied by swimming time and the activity of testosterone (T), corticosterone (C), follicle - stimulating hormone (FSH) , luteinizing hormone (LH) , estradiol ( E2 ) and adrenocorticotropic hormone (ACTH). Result : Com- pared with the control group, Zhiling Liumiao oral solutions with medium and high dosage could obviously prolong the loading swimming time after 3 weeks ( P 〈 0.05 or P 〈 0.01 ), increase the T and LH level after 6 weeks ( P 〈 0.05 ) and decrease the C content ( P 〈 0.05 ) , and the high dosage could enhance the FSH activity after 6 weeks ( P 〈 0.05 ). No significant ACTH and E2 expression was found among those groups (P 〉 0.05 ). Conclusion: Zhiling Liumiao oral solutions show anti-fatigue effect, especially with the medi- um and high dosage, and the decreased T level may be the mechanism.
